VB erreur 57121

Fermé
fbrando Messages postés 2 Date d'inscription mercredi 14 janvier 2015 Statut Membre Dernière intervention 14 janvier 2015 - Modifié par irongege le 16/07/2015 à 20:02
Patrice33740 Messages postés 8556 Date d'inscription dimanche 13 juin 2010 Statut Membre Dernière intervention 2 mars 2023 - 16 juil. 2015 à 20:00
Bonjour,

Je suis en train de construire une base de donnée sur excel, elle marchait très bien jusqu'à hier soir et une mise à jour de l'ordi l'a faite beuguée je pense. Voici le code sur un userform où il me dit qu'il y a un problème :

Private Sub CommandButton1_Click()
Sheets("Menu").Activate
UserForm1.Hide
End Sub

La nom de la feuille est bien écrit de la même manière donc je ne comprends pas.
De plus, si je reviens sur excel il me dit qu'"il est impossible de sortir du mode création, le contrôle 'commandbutton24' ne peut pas être créé" donc je ne peux plus rien faire
. Merci d'avance
A voir également:

5 réponses

cs_Le Pivert Messages postés 7903 Date d'inscription jeudi 13 septembre 2007 Statut Contributeur Dernière intervention 11 mars 2024 728
14 janv. 2015 à 15:23
Bonjour,


Cela est certainement du à la dernière mise à jour de Windows.

Il faut supprimer cette mise à jour pour récupérer l'utilisation des boutons activeX:

Pour Office 2013:

Security Update for Microsoft Office 2013 (KB2726958)

Moi je l'ai fait pour 2007:

Security Update for Microsoft Office 2007 suites (KB2596927)


Il faut aller dans:

Panneau de configuration-Programmes-Programmes et fonctionnalités-Mises à jour installées
Clic droit sur la mise à jour: Désinstaller

N'oublie pas de désactiver les mises à jour automatique, sinon rebelote

PS Évite ceci la prochaine fois:

besoin d'aide urgemment !!!

Nous sommes des bénévoles
1
fbrando Messages postés 2 Date d'inscription mercredi 14 janvier 2015 Statut Membre Dernière intervention 14 janvier 2015
14 janv. 2015 à 15:35
Merci de votre réponse, j'ai fais comme vous m'avez dis mais je n'ai pas trouvé la mise à jour.
0
cs_Le Pivert Messages postés 7903 Date d'inscription jeudi 13 septembre 2007 Statut Contributeur Dernière intervention 11 mars 2024 728
14 janv. 2015 à 15:52
Quelle version Excel?

Sinon afficher les fichiers cachés et aller à:

C:\Users\Utilisateur\AppData\Local\Temp\Excel8.0

et supprimer le fichier .exd
0
Bonjour,

J'ai exactement le même problème que fbrando.
Lorsque j'ouvre mon fichier (excel 2010) j'ai une erreur 57121 - Erreur définie par l'application ou par l'objet - et après quand je veux aller sur ma combobox j'ai une autre erreur "impossible de sortir du mode création, le contrôle 'label1' ne peut pas être créé".

et je n'ai pas accès à ma combobox car je suis en mode création.

J'ai essayé de supprimer les fichiers cachés mais ca change rien....

que puis je faire ????

merci!!
0
cs_Le Pivert Messages postés 7903 Date d'inscription jeudi 13 septembre 2007 Statut Contributeur Dernière intervention 11 mars 2024 728
21 janv. 2015 à 16:33
Pour Office 2010 c'est celle là qui est à supprimer. Voir à la date du 09/12/2014

Security Update for Microsoft Excel 2010 (KB2910902)

0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
Patrice33740 Messages postés 8556 Date d'inscription dimanche 13 juin 2010 Statut Membre Dernière intervention 2 mars 2023 1 776
16 juil. 2015 à 20:00
Bonjour le Forum,

Je viens d'avoir le même problème avec Excel 2003 : Erreur 57121
(lors
Activesheet.Unprotect
) alors que ça fonctionne avec Excel 2007.

Avant de tomber sur ce fil, j'ai trouvé sur le web une solution qui fonctionne (mais pas dans tous les cas) : dupliquer les feuilles du classeur, supprimer les feuilles originales et renomme les nouvelles (Name et CodeName)

Finalement, après avoir désinstallé/réinstallé les 35 mises à jour d'hier, deux mises à jour sont bannies (masquées) de mon ordinateur car elles posent problème avec Excel 2003 (uniquement) :
  • Màj pour Microsoft Office 2007 suites (KB2920794) - ActiveX désactivés
  • Màj pour Microsoft Office 2007 suites (KB2965286) - Erreur 57121

0